Huub de Jong

Legal 500 EMEA 2023 – Ranked as Next Generation Partner with Information Technology industry focus

With over 20 years’ experience as a dedicated technology lawyer (‘advocaat’), I have extensive knowledge about complex IT, data and outsourcing projects.

Expertise

My practice is ranging from

  • dispute resolution including litigation and mediation (mainly ICT and data privacy related disputes),
  • drafting and negotiating of (inter)national contracts (e.g. cloud sourcing and business process outsourcing), to
  • advising on legal aspects of new developments (e.g. cyber security, digital health and artificial intelligence).

Together with the team I use my legal knowledge, experience and deep understanding of new technology to develop practical and innovative solutions for my clients.

Education & Work Experience

I am a Certified Information Privacy Professional/Europe (CIPP/E). I have a postgraduate degree in Information Technology Law (‘Grotius’). I studied both Information Technology Law and Criminal Law.

In 1999 I started as an IT counsel at Deloitte in Amsterdam. I specialized as a lawyer with AKD and Bird & Bird. I also worked as an in-house lawyer for Shell and DTG (European Directories).
